MPA targets year-end issuance of methanol bunkering licenses

July 16, 2025

The Maritime and Port Authority of Singapore (MPA) aims to issue methanol bunkering licenses by year-end, valid for five years.

In response to an open call in March 2025, the MPA received 13 applications for methanol bunker supplier licenses, reflecting strong industry interest in supplying methanol at a commercial scale in Singapore.

That same month, MPA also introduced methanol bunkering standards to support the commercial-scale adoption of methanol as a marine fuel in the world’s largest bunkering hub

MPA is currently reviewing the applications and aims to issue the licenses in the fourth quarter of this year. These licenses will be valid for five years, from 1 January 2026 to 31 December 2030.
